Annie Fincham

Born in county

Annie H. Fincham, 88, of Culpeper died on Friday, Sept. 19 at her residence.

She was bom on June 22, 1909 in Rappahannock County to the late Haywood Haynes and Daisy M. Wharton.

She was a member of the Slate Mills Baptist Church.

Survivors include three sons Billy L. Fincham and Joe L. Fincham both of Culpeper and James R. Fincham of Locust Dale; four daughters Ruth F. Kilby, Pauline F. Jenkins, Margaret F. Lee and Doris F. Creel all of Culpeper.

She is also survived by 11 grandchildren, eight greatgrandchildren and one brother Bud W. Wharton of Warrenton.

She was preceded in death by her husband Robert W. Fincham and a daughter Jean F. Schaffer.

Funeral services were held on Monday, Sept. 22 at Found and Sons Chapel with the Rev. John Miller officiating.

Interment followed in Fairview Cemetery.

Pallbearers were Craig Shaffer, Ronnie Lee, Collis Jenkins, Tim Fincham, Billy Shaw and Glen Cave.

Memorial contributions may be made in her name to the Culpeper Volunteer Fire Department, P.O. Box 218, Culpeper, Va. 22701.

Found and Sons Funeral Home was in charge of the arrangements.
